Diageo is a British multinational alcoholic beverage company that produces and sells a wide range of spirits, beer, and wine brands. It is one of the largest producers of spirits in the world and owns many well-known brands such as Johnnie Walker, Smirnoff, Captain Morgan, Baileys, Guinness and more.
- Founded in 1997 through merger of Grand Metropolitan and Guinness to create the world's largest drinks company at the time.
- In 2000, Diageo acquired Seagram and sold its food businesses.
- Expanded into India in 2012 with the acquisition of United Spirits.
- In 2014, Diageo acquired Don Julio tequila brand from Jose Cuervo International.
- In 2020, Diageo launched a 10-year sustainability plan and pledged to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ve water usage.
